Best Steel For Knives: How To Choose

Intended cutting use and blade style help determine the ideal alloy for you and your knives.

Three critical aspects of creating or choosing a quality blade are steel selection, heat treatment and geometry. This feature focuses on the first of these, and the first any aspiring knifemaker or enthusiast will be tasked with—choosing the right blade steel for you and your knives.

To the casual observer, the steel selection process wouldn’t seem like such a big deal, but as in-depth as this article is, it barely scratches the surface of the topic.

Not all steels are created equal. Each varies as much as knife style and is designed for a specific application. So, matching the correct steel to the specific blade, intended use, and maker or user can be critical in creating a quality tool. Choosing the best alloy for your purpose can mean the difference between achieving the highest performance by effortlessly allowing the steel to do what it does best and struggling to pound a square peg into a round hole by forcing it to do something it was never designed to accomplish.

From my observations after a lifetime of providing metallurgical consulting services for various industrial clients and countless knifemakers, the latter rarely select steel with the same analytical vigor as the former. Rather than independent research to match steel chemistry to a process and product, knifemakers often choose whatever alloy everybody else is using.

Be it a ubiquitous old favorite or the newest rage in the “steel of the month club,” no single alloy is the best fit for every knife, use or maker. On the other hand, the one area where knifemakers often exceed my industrial clients is letting frugality make the choice. The number of knifemakers who have told me they use a specific type of steel because of their access to a cheap or free supply is unfortunate.

The trouble with these approaches is needlessly steepening the learning curve for many a new maker or knife user. I can’t count the number of times I have heard a frustrated knifemaker state that an alloy they have tried is a bad steel. But there is no such thing as bad steel. Industry wouldn’t bother wasting time, effort or money on steel that wasn’t optimum for its intended purpose. There are poor application choices and bad heat treatments. Any fault lies with the knifemakers or bladesmiths and not the steel.

A36 is an excellent steel choice for use in buildings and bridges, but it is a bad reflection on knifemakers if they insist on making a blade with it. The steel properties of A36 are not conducive to knife blades. Alloys like 1095 or O-1 can make good hunting knife blades, but if the steels are heat treated like 5160, they won’t measure up in edge performance. I can’t tell you how often I’ve bitten my tongue when shown a blade fashioned from steel with barely enough carbon for adequate strength or an abrasion-resistant edge.

If knifemakers have to deviate from standard heat treatment practices with unorthodox extra steps, it is most likely the result of a steel choice that does not match their application or methods. You can under-soak or over-temper a 1% carbon steel sword or use an alloy better suited for such a blade. You can add several steps to heat-treating richly alloyed steel in your forge or choose a steel that readily responds to that heat source.

Intended Knife Use

The problem is that we often proceed from the wrong direction. Whatever the reason, many knifemakers have already settled on their steel before determining what knife they will fashion, but how can you make the right choice in a material before you even know its intended use?

A better model for success is letting the primary tasks a knife is meant to perform determine needs and goals. Develop a plan to achieve those goals by designing a hand tool that will perform a specific task or even multiple tasks, keeping in mind that the intended uses of a single knife can be much more varied than people think. With the desired tasks for the edged tool in mind, choose the material based on the desired properties inherent to each steel’s specific chemistry. Equally important is recognizing the limits of a maker’s abilities to work with a given chemistry.

To explain how to choose the correct steel for you and your knives, the myriad of blade designs is distilled down to two primary categories. The first group—fine-cutting knives—is designed to perform keen slicing or aggressive slashing. They are most often used in a draw-type cut that is optimized like a saw at the microscopic level. Think of scalpels, skinning and hunting knives, and many kitchen knives. Their edges are thin, flat or hollow ground for cutting various soft, fibrous materials.

This group has a subcategory of blades, including some kitchen knives and razors, that will be identical in many design features and desired properties, but they are used more in a push cut. Regardless, impact toughness is not nearly as crucial as abrasion resistance for knives like this.

In contrast, the second group—choppers—is used in straight-on, push-type motions, cleaving, or cutting that often involves impact. These knives cut more like a chisel than a blade drawn into a cut like a saw. Camp knives, some bowies, and many swords fall into this category. They benefit from polished, beefier, convex edge grinds that don’t require abrasion resistance as much as impact toughness.

By definition, a knife is a cutting tool. If we should ever find ourselves detracting from a blade’s ability to cut in any part of our plan or execution thereof, we may need to consider whether making a knife or another tool is the better option.

Thus, all the properties discussed herein are relevant to cutting. A fundamental condition for a blade to slice through material is that it must be stronger than the cutting medium. There is tremendous load pressure at the microscopic level, where the cut is initiated. So, almost by definition, strength must be a top priority in any knife edge.

For this article, strength is the ability to resist deformation under load. Opposing this prized quality of strength is ductility, or the ability to easily deform without edge or blade failure. Knifemakers heat treat steel to replace ductility with strength. For millennia, it was the job of the blade maker to find the most acceptable compromise between strength and ductility for their blades to cut while avoiding brittle failure.

There are many types of strength in steel. Examples are compressive strength and tensile strength. These and shear strength are not as apparent in general knife use, so knifemakers more easily conceptualize them as hardness.

The other quality prized in a blade is toughness, which should be viewed as the steel’s ability to withstand shock from sudden loads rather than bending in a ductile manner under gradual load. These are two entirely different behaviors, with one being more relevant to a blade used in chopping. Rather than the Faustian bargain of trading strength for ductility, the Holy Grail of blade making is maintaining high strength with impact toughness. In chopping-type blades, impact toughness is almost as valuable as strength.

The next property to consider in a knife blade is abrasion resistance. Microscopically, the knife edge is subjected to tremendous wear, even when cutting seemingly soft materials. It is this wear that results in the tool dulling when used. Abrasion resistance is the steel’s ability to withstand such friction effects. While this property does increase with overall hardness, steel’s unique makeup gives it abrasion resistance above and beyond hardness and even independently from it. Within the steel, there might also be carbide particles with a hardness that far exceeds the overall Rockwell measurement numbers of the blade. Fine cutting and slicing blades benefit more from abrasion resistance than impact toughness.

Although the possible steel choices for modern knifemakers are endless, for simplicity’s sake, this discussion is limited to non-stainless alloys commonly used by forgers and grinders alike. Although many knifemakers have become dependent on AISI (American Iron and Steel Institute) or SAE (Society of Automotive Engineers) steel names, such titles as 1084, W-2 or 80CrV2 lack specificity and meaning compared to studying the individual steel’s chemistry in determining its potential properties.

I strongly encourage knifemakers to study the chemistry of any potential steel choices to decide which one to use and how to work it. A supplier that provides the chemistry for your steel understands this and is well worth doing business with rather than a source that omits the alloy’s makeup.

Carbon content is the first consideration within a steel’s chemistry and perhaps the most important. Carbon is the main element responsible for strength in steel. The more carbon a steel has, the greater strength can be achieved in hardening. However, this is only true to a certain point; maximum hardness in carbon steel is achieved at around .80% carbon, and beyond this, not much more is gained in that area. Putting more carbon than .80% into the solution during the hardening process can harm a bladesmith’s goals. However, carbon beyond this optimum level will add abrasion resistance if allowed to stay in carbide form.

This sweet spot in carbon levels around .80% is known as the eutectoid. It is the most efficient use of carbon in steel, with no leftover iron (ferrite) or any leftover carbide (cementite). Steels with less than .80% carbon content are inherently tougher and less brittle, while steels with more can have much greater abrasion resistance with a tendency to be less tough. This is important to consider when choosing steel for your intended blade purpose. Does a machete need abrasion resistance? Does a skinning knife need to be tough? Choosing 1075 for one or 1095 for the other could make all the difference in having a steel that will work for you or against you in creating that blade.

In centuries past, bladesmiths had no choice but to compromise between strength and ductility when working with simple iron-carbon material. But then, starting in the early 19th century, alloying changed everything. Finally, with the intentional addition of other elements to steel, bladesmiths could have their cake and eat it, too.

A sword in the 13th century that had to be kept in the low hardness ranges could now be just as tough at much higher hardness levels. Fine slicing cutters could have an abrasion-resistant carbide boost far exceeding simple cementite abilities. But with these gains in performance came greater demands for more precise controls in heat treating, atmosphere, and more refined blade quenches. Today, even the most basic carbon steels have enough alloys to radically differentiate them from the old steel. Anybody who thought they would water quench 1084, just like traditional tamahagane steel, can attest to this fact.

For this reason, another critical factor must be considered in proper steel selection beyond the type of knife being made. It is why the premise of this article is choosing the right steel for you and your knife. Our modern steel alchemists may have created the perfect high-tech steel for a knifemaker’s application. But if they’re learning the ropes, or all they own is a humble forge, it could still be a terrible choice for their knife.

If your shop is equipped with a digitally controlled oven, all the many modern alloy options are available if you learn the rules each steel choice requires. The same chemistry that makes one steel harden in almost any oil or air makes it much more finicky when heated before being quenched. An alloy steel may have the potential to outperform a simple carbon steel, but not if you lack the equipment necessary to unlock that potential.

Figure 1 shows the as-quenched hardness results of a series of tests involving simple heating versus a standard 10-minute soak on commonly used steels. Here, the effect of increased alloying is plain to see when looking at each steel’s time and temperature requirements, which many open-flame heat sources or forges may struggle to meet. Unless armed with an excellent understanding of the metallurgy, a smith desiring to stick with more traditional tools would be better served by more traditional steels. Simple carbon steels such as “W” or 10XX series are like what forges were initially made for and will allow the traditional smith to produce a fine blade effortlessly.

Knowing what each of the additional alloying elements brings to the table is valuable in knowing what to seek in steel. If you’re looking for impact toughness, consider chemistries that include nickel or silicon. These additions affect the iron’s atomic lattice, which acts like a shock absorber. For a knife needing abrasion resistance, a boost from the more powerful carbide formers can give you longer wear than simple cementite, with two of the most common examples being vanadium (above .25% of overall elements) or tungsten. Chromium will also help in this area to a lesser extent.

If you wish to achieve a fully hardened blade with minimal effort, manganese over 1% or relatively modest additions of chromium are just the ticket for leaving behind your stressful days of the water quench. And, of course, for applications where simple carbon steels would rust too quickly, chromium over 11% will also help resist corrosion.
The chart in Figure 2 brings together all these considerations. On a final note, it must be conceded that a skilled bladesmith with a solid knowledge of heat treatment could push several of these alloys into adjacent categories. Still, here, we’ve focused on the path of least resistance.

By capitalizing on the characteristics of an alloy’s chemistry, a maker can spend less time getting it to behave in the desired manner and more time maximizing its performance.

Buying Custom Knives: Four Lessons To Get A Deal

We give you the tips to avoid mistakes when buying a custom knives.

Of course, every rule or principle has its exceptions and counter-principles. You do get what you pay for, but only when you have an honest and informed assessment. Is that micarta real Westinghouse Micarta? Is the fit and finish and reputation of the maker in line with the price? Did the maker grind the knife themselves, or is this a production knife?

You’ll have to do some homework if you want to get “good deals.” One of the oldest tricks in the book is for the seller to exaggerate demand and conceal supply. “This is the last one, and they’ve been buying them fast all day!” may be true or may be a dishonest sales pitch.

The warning is “buyer beware” more often than “seller beware” after all. Many a “bad deal” comes not from mutual disagreement, but from one side taking advantage or being dishonest.

Economic generalities aside, let’s look specifically at the knife market.

Lesson 1: Don’t Buy The Hype

Some people want the latest and greatest thing. They get great enjoyment out of buying what is the ultimate “grail” knife of a given season, often hyped up on social media, on online forums, by word of mouth, in magazines and at events. For these buyers, the thrill is in the hunt and in the showing of the trophy.

If you want to be that kind of buyer, buy what you want and enjoy the heck out of it! Keep in mind that demand will be lower for last year’s hot thing, and so will the resale price. I won’t go so far as to say don’t buy the hot knife. Many of us spend money on experiences (what do you gain long term from a concert or a trip to the movies?) or on depreciating possessions like cars or boats. In some ways, if you enjoy it, it doesn’t matter if you lose some money on a knife or it’s not a good “investment.”

Many of us “regular” folks have to be a little more careful with our funds. If you chase what’s hot, you’ll end up buying at times of peak demand, which means you’ll pay a higher price. By the time you get tired of that knife or want to sell, everyone else just might be tired of it as well, as the knife world will have moved on to the next hot thing. If you’re one of the folks for whom a sour ending ruins the whole experience, don’t buy hot. If you have an eye toward appreciation of values and want to “make money” on your knife collecting hobby, don’t buy hot.

For some people, the thrill is in finding the next hot one, before it gets hot. Wouldn’t we all have loved to have purchased a bunch of Microsoft stock in 1993? If we were better at predicting the future, we’d make better knife picks for our collection, just like we’d make better choices in our stock portfolio. Still, if you “hit” one once in a while—buy the maker’s work right before he hits the big time and make lots of money—it can be quite a thrill and keep you buying knives on a regular basis.

Another point of caution when it comes to hype has to do with the “flash in the pan” types who grow smoking hot quickly, beyond their market position or ability to produce. It has happened in the knife world before and will happen again. Someone may be better at marketing than knifemaking, or better at Instagram videos than filling knife orders. If the hype of a particular maker turns you off or looks suspicious, trust your gut and hold off on purchasing. Sometimes makers flame out as spectacularly as they rose to fame.

Lesson 2: Don’t Overspend At The Beginning

“Walk before you run” is good advice. Knife collecting is about finding joy in knives, and at the beginning, small mistakes hurt less. If you start with $500 and buy five quality production knives at $100 each, you may enjoy them a long time. If you start with the same $500 and buy a custom at a show from an overhyped maker who quickly fades away, you may sour to collecting altogether. When you gamble more, the losses cost more.

The opposite is somewhat true as well, however. If you spend your $500 on 50 $10 gas station knives, you’ll have a great big pile of crappy knives when you’re done. The trick is finding a good balance between price and quality. Finding that balance takes time to learn.

As you learn more about the market segment you’re interested in, don’t be afraid to invest more as you grow. You may reach a point where you don’t want the Chinese ones, but rather the American ones. Or maybe you don’t want production, you want midtech. Or maybe you won’t want the midtech one with the maker’s name on it, you may want the custom one made by the maker himself.

Hopefully, your budget will grow to accommodate your growing expertise and preferences.

Lesson 3: It’s Not Just The Knife You’re Buying

When you invest in Amazon stock, you are making a rich man richer. You’re buying a piece of paper or an electronic data point that says you “own” a tiny piece of the company, and you expect a mathematically increasing return for your investment.

When you buy a knife, odds are good your money won’t go to that knifemaker’s yacht payment or summer home fund. When you buy a knife from an individual knifemaker, you’re more likely sending his kids to daycare or piano lessons, paying for his electricity and buying his wife new shoes. If you buy at a knife show, you probably bought the maker’s dinner. When you invest in a knife, you support a specific person, not “the man behind the curtain.”

Even if you find joy by investing in a person by buying their product, you still owe it to yourself to invest wisely. Of course, you should buy a knife you like, that you find useful or that may make you a decent return on your money. At the same time, you should be looking for people to help, individual makers whose lives you will improve by your relationship and the purchases you make over time. You may be making friends, not just money, which can add another degree of magnitude to your enjoyment of knife collecting.

Lesson 4: Buy What You Know

The more you know, the fewer expensive mistakes you’re likely to make and the more deals you’re likely to find. The less you know, the more likely it is that you’ll get a bad deal, purchase a knife you’ll be dissatisfied with or a knife you later regret. The more you know, the better. This seems to be a universal principle of life and economics, and it applies to knives as well.

First off, buy knives from brands or people you know have a good market position. Many times, a well-known brand is successful for good reasons. A classic brand like Case or Spyderco may be a great place to start, or a well-known Knifemakers’ Guild member or somebody from the “Slipjoint Cartel.” When you have the chance to know the maker or seller personally, that knowledge makes your purchases more likely to bring you joy or a good return on your investment.

Second, buy knives from reputable dealers or purveyors. While you may get a “great deal” from a pawn shop or somebody’s cousin who is a knife collector, there is some measure of protection in buying from well-known retailers such as Blade HQ, AG Russell, Arizona Custom Knives and others. Until you become familiar enough with the market to know exactly what you’re looking at, it’s wise to stick with the major dealers.

As another example, consider buying from the folks who advertise in the knife magazines, such as BLADE. If their business is legitimate enough to afford the expense of advertising in print, they’re more likely to be honest and stick around.

Third, buy the knives you’re familiar with. You may get joy out of buying a knife the first time you’ve ever seen or heard of it. On the other hand, you’re even likelier to enjoy a knife that you know in your heart is a great one, because you’ve studied it, chased it, pursued it, and finally purchased after careful consideration. Sometimes the journey is as fun as the destination, and the pursuit of the grail is worth as much as the grail itself.

You may get in a rut and feel like you’re buying the same knife over and over. That’s no good either. Balance your knowledge with both width and depth. You may dive deep into one model, one maker or one brand, or you may spread your collection broadly by buying one knife from as many different people and places as possible. Either way, you’ll get familiar with the knives that you like, and you’ll end up going as deep or as broad in your collection as you like.

The Best Boning Knives

Editor’s note: The author (Josh Wayner) spent the better part of five years working in a high-end specialty butcher shop in coastal west Michigan. That shop is no longer in business, though what he learned there has stayed with him and, as he noted, is very dear to his heart. We thought him to be the ideal writer to do a story on five of today’s factory boning knives. We think you will agree.

A former butcher’s mate gives boning knives the full test treatment to find the best boning knife.

I hunt deer and other large game regularly and own all my own professional processing equipment. Among these items is the most basic and essential tool: the boning knife. As a butcher’s mate and now as a full-time outdoor writer, I have some opinions on these blades and how to best use them.

A boning knife is a rather specialized tool, and getting the right shape for removing meat from bone is the name of the game. In my span hunting I’ve either shot or helped process hundreds of deer. I hunt the most game-rich areas in Michigan, and it’s common for my party to land a dozen deer in a night. The best knife for working on a deer is a 5-to-7-inch saber-ground blade of a steel about 3/16 inch thick that features an ample, comfortable handle.

The knife you absolutely do not want is a boning knife for this type of work. In my experience, a boning knife is for kitchen work, though I favor it as a primary knife for game under 50 pounds live weight.

The reason I offer here is that I’ve never seen an injury with a proper large-format field knife. Where I have seen horrible injuries is with thin-bladed knives like those in this article. They have the sickening tendency to snap off when going through sternums and joints; the flexibility has a limit and I’ve personally witnessed a dozen snapped blades, with half of the snaps resulting in a serious hand injury. Extreme care must be taken with ultra-thin, razor-sharp blades. In the process of creating this article, my friend who helped me process the deer meat in the photos was cut to the bone himself with an errant flick of the blade.

The Knives of Alaska (KoA) Professional Boning Knives—I tested both flexibility models—are exactly as their name implies. They are a bit more of an investment at about $50 each. They are however, inexpensive enough that they can be easily replaced if broken or lost in the field. These are truer dedicated boning knives and display a curved, upward-swept profile that forces the whole edge into use. The handle angle promotes a full grip while working on both meat on the bone and on a flat prep surface such as a cutting board.

These knives are superior to the first two reviewed in this story. They have an extremely fine point that gets into the bone and allows you to clean off nearly every meat bit. For the price, they are eminently functional and require minimal maintenance. They are my choice out of the bunch. They are an exact fit for their role, while not pretending to be something else. I like that the KoAs felt the closest to what I had in the butcher shop all those years ago.

“The KoA knives performed the best for the dollar in boning tasks,” the author assessed. “They are shaped properly for butchering tasks and don’t fatigue the hand thanks to the blade angle.”

Boning knives are a relatively distinctive category in that they span the range from essentially disposable to extremely high-end, yet are intended for the same purpose. Looking at the four in this article, the least expensive is the Ontario 72-6, which is available in bulk quantities and can be had for as little as $8. It is a good cutter, and excellent for breaking down large meat sections. The straight edge is less ideal for getting into ridges in the shoulder bone, but it is serviceable. In the case of this knife, the steel is very prone to corrosion and the handle is likewise unsealed or treated. To fight the corrosion, wash and dry the knife thoroughly after each use. Apply a light coat of oil on the blade on occasion as well.

“The Ontario has a mostly straight edge and handle, making it hard to work with in organic curves or between bones,” the author stated. “It is a good slicer, but beware of your grip as there is nothing to stop your hand from sliding onto the blade.”

The ‘Old Hickory’ lettering on the handle came off after I washed the knife, and the steel began to spot immediately. This knife has a somewhat textured blade and is not smooth and even. Fat and blood can easily build up on the blade flats. That said, the edge out of the package was sharp, if not a little obtuse in terms of geometry. Despite my best efforts to dull it in use, it stayed sharp and functional. It has no guard or projection and is similar to a puukko in terms of the care that must be taken to not allow the hand to slip up and onto the blade. My impression of this blade is that it is a functional but essentially disposable kitchen tool.

The Condor Tool & Knife Butcher Knife has a similar handle to the 72-6, but the blade is longer and wider. The edge out of the box was sharp and held up. An immediate point of concern for sanitary purposes is the deeply cut logo in the grip. The logo is somewhat uneven and large and is a collection point for fat and blood. It also digs into the fingers a bit when cutting, something that is not a major comfort issue, just a moderate annoyance.

As the author noted, the Condor Butcher Knife struggles from the same straight-edge problems as the 72-6—it is a better general-purpose kitchen knife than a boning knife, but can be a jack-of-all-trades.

The blade is oddly shaped for use as a boning tool. The bowie-style point is hard to use in tight spaces and doesn’t allow for the “scoop motion” when getting meat out of valleys in the bones. Where it does well is in breaking down large sections of meat on the table. The blade shape puts virtually all the pressure on the belly near the tip; the rear edge nearest the handle is seldom used due to the blade’s inability to get close to the cutting board for slicing strips. Once the belly of the blade gets dulled, its ability to cut and slice dramatically decreases and it needs to be sharpened. I’d rate this as a functional general-use knife for the kitchen, but its utility as a boning knife is questionable.

The Benchmade Meatcrafter* in this story is the first production version of this particular model from the company, literally the first of its kind off the line. It is a high-end knife eight times the price of each of the Knives of Alaska models tested. Benchmade’s quality is evident and this status symbol is not a “safe queen.”  It is one of the sharpest—if not the sharpest—knives I have ever seen from the factory. I was actually taken aback when it went through a huge deer ham with no effort. It is scalpel sharp and held that level of sharpness the entire test. I for one was not used to a knife this sharp. I had to retrain my hand to use less force in cuts because it was risky.

This is a knife I would proudly use and display, but even with its orange blade (for higher visibility). I would be very cautious in its use for fear of breaking it. This is one that I know I’d fear losing at the cost alone. Things happen in the field, and I’ve lost a lot of gear. The reality is I’d rather break or lose a $50 knife than something like this.

Blade Grinds: A Down And Dirty Guide

Knife edges come in all different styles. We break down the major types in this quick guide to blade grinds.

Cutting performance is greatly influenced by the way in which the maker grinds the knife. Each grind will have different cutting characteristics. A good knifemaker will consider whether the grind of the knife is suited to the chosen task. You as a buyer will also need to consider if the grind of a knife will suit the tasks you have in mind.

Blade Grinds
Blade grinds you’ll often come across can be seen here. (Image courtesy of Knafs.com)

Flat Grind

A flat-ground knife is a simple wedge and may be thick or thin. Flat grinds are good for slicing and deep cuts. I personally prefer a flat grind that goes all the way to the spine. A thinner flat grind will cut more smoothly than a thicker flat grind, where a thicker grind may be more durable.

Hollow Grind

A hollow-ground knife has a slightly concave bevel, which makes it thinner behind the cutting edge. This makes for good skinning and shallow cut work, without giving up overall blade heft or durability. Deep cuts or chopping are not well suited to a hollow grind.

Convex Grind

Convex grinds have slightly rounded bevels, which increases their edge stability. While they may not excel at slicing, they’re the way to go for hard use cutting and chopping.

Scandi Grind

Scandi grinds are a short flat grind with no secondary bevel. “Scandi” refers to the Scandinavian countries where that grind style is popular, especially Finland. This grind style cuts very well but can be difficult to sharpen properly.

Compound Grind

A compound grind may combine several of the basic grind shapes. Particularly on tactical and folding knives, many modern grinds are aesthetically interesting, but at the occasional sacrifice of performance. If you’re collecting for aesthetic reasons, however, these grinds could be all you ever wanted out of a knife.

Knife Steel Trends: What To Look Forward To In 2025

Knife industry pros give their takes on what the hot knife steels will be in the year ahead.

Every cutlery buyer faces a dizzying array of steel choices when it comes to buying that next knife, an array that represents the proverbial “double-edged sword.” While it’s nice to have choices, it can also be hard to keep up with so many options. Fortunately, industry professionals are available to help sort out which stainless and carbon varieties are either catching fire or cooling off.

Hot Steels for 2025

  • CPM Magnacut: Folders and fixed blades
  • CPM S30V: Hunting knives, tactical folders, custom knives
  • CPM S35VN: Tactical folders, custom knives, factory outdoor knives
  • CPM 154: Hunting knives, EDC knives, custom knives
  • CPM 20CV: EDC knives, custom knives, knives requiring heightened wear and corrosion resistance
  • CPM S90V: Knives requiring heightened wear and corrosion resistance
  • CPM Cruwear: Bushcraft knives and tactical fixed blades
  • CPM 3V: Bushcraft knives, survival knives, hard-use knives, tactical fixed blades
  • CPM 4V: Competition cutters, hard-use knives
  • M390: EDC knives, custom knives
  • 1095: Factory outdoor knives

*The steels are listed in no particular order by the knife patterns/types for which they are favored most by users and makers, according to the story’s sources.

MagnaCut Reigns Supreme

Last year when BLADE took the temperature of steel suppliers, the clear-cut champion of blade materials was Crucible Industries’ CPM MagnaCut stainless. The creation of steel guru Larrin Thomas, MagnaCut remains on top and will stay there for the foreseeable future. Bob Shabala, president of Niagara Specialty Metals, praised the high-performance blade material last year and still does today.

“We have sold about 320 tons of CPM MagnaCut since its introduction in 2020. It is our biggest selling cutlery grade right now and I don’t expect that to change anytime soon,” Bob said, adding the qualifier, “This is from Niagara Specialty Metals’ limited perspective. I’m sure other mills are working on new grades which I’m not privy to.”

One reason MagnaCut is so popular is it embraces all cutlery genres with ease.

“CPM MagnaCut remains in high demand across various knife patterns,” Bob observed. “Some customers currently using MagnaCut for fixed blades are expanding into folding knives and have expressed plans to continue using the steel for their new designs, reflecting its versatility and ongoing popularity.”

Larrin Thomas
MagnaCut maestro Larrin Thomas

Scott Devanna, vice president of technology and a metallurgist for SB Specialty Metals, tends to concur.

“I’m not sure there will be a new ‘super steel’ introduced in 2025. The introduction of new steels seems to have a three-to-four-year cycle, and with the recent intro of CPM MagnaCut such new introductions may be a few years off. We sell a lot of MagnaCut,” he stated. “I’ve learned over the years that new is very often the primary driver when new grades are introduced. This is what happened with CPM S30V, CPM 20CV and its European equivalent M390, and a few other grades.”

It should be noted that MagnaCut technically is going into its fifth year of existence. As you can see, it takes a while for a steel to work its way into the manufacturing pipeline and be given a thumbs up or thumbs down by the end user.

Specialty Grade Steels

Meanwhile, other specialty grade steels aren’t being ignored. In fact, many knife consumers prefer other steels that suit their needs better, both of the stainless and carbon varieties.

“CPM S30V, one of the original cutlery-grade steels, continues to be one of our best-selling products,” Shabala noted. “Despite its age*, S30V maintains a strong position in the market, demonstrating its enduring reliability and widespread appeal among knifemakers.

Devanna agrees.

“CPM S30V is still a favorite for hunting knives, as well as CPM 154,” he noted. “For everyday carry folders, M390, CPM 20CV and CPM 154 are still used quite a bit as well.”

Scott said CPM S30V and S35VN remain strong for tactical folders.

Bob Shabala
Bob Shabala, Niagara Specialty Metals

Custom knifemakers aren’t as easily swayed by trends and tend to go with steels they are comfortable using, are time-proven to them personally, or geared to their particular customer base. While many are on the MagnaCut train, they tend to be more diverse in their choices.

“Other steels popular among custom knifemakers are M390, CPM 20CV, CPM 154, and to a lesser extent CPM S30V and CPM S35VN,” Devanna stated. “I have heard that CTS-XHP will be re-introduced, and this grade developed quite a following when it was readily available—especially for kitchen knives and high-end folders.”

Added Shabala, “CPM 154 is always popular with the custom makers.”

The outdoor crowd—bushcrafters, survivalists and open-air tactical users—has to be pleased with the attention they’ve been getting from the industry. These users’ requirements are different and they prefer a subset of steels all their own.

“CPM 3V and 4V are favored for hard-use knives due to the steels’ toughness, while CPM S90V and 20CV are popular among users who prioritize wear and corrosion resistance,” Shabala observed. “CPM 3V and CPM 4V are carbon steels that continue to sell well in specific areas. 3V is in high demand for bushcraft knives and 4V is being used by the current national champion in BladeSports International cutting competitions, Ben Propst. His wife Sue Ann is now using it and in 2024 they both won cutting events in Kokomo and the Smoky Mountain Knife Works fall festival.”

“I think CPM 3V and CPM Cruwear—mostly for bushcraft/survival knives as well as tactical fixed blades—are gaining popularity in the market,” Devanna opined. “CPM 3V has proven itself over the years and continues to be a popular grade. CTS PD#1 was in this category but availability of this grade is a problem.”

While major outdoor knife manufacturers like TOPS and ESEE still sell the bulk of their knives in 1095 carbon steel, they have been slowly offering their customers more diversity in their lines, including such stainless versions as S35VN.

Overall Take

As Shabala and Devanna noted, MagnaCut will be the top dog among steels in 2025, but it’s certainly not the only hound in the kennel.

The cutlery industry is so diverse in the competition among manufacturers, custom makers, genres of knives and budget categories, there’s room for many different stainless and carbon steels. While what’s in the works remains unknown to most, you can bet there are teams of metallurgists working on the next great knife steel as these words are written.

As a knife enthusiast and cutlery buyer your choices are bountiful in all categories—from EDC to outdoor, fixed blade to folder—and affordable to expensive. Some users buy one knife to last for years while others rotate their carry or require cutting fare for specific purposes.

The good news is your knife and steel options have never been better!

*Editor’s note: The first-ever steel both designed and made specifically for knife blades, CPM S30V has been used for knives since 2001.

Knife Buying Don’ts: How To Avoid Cutting Pitfalls

Knife buying–particularly custom–can prove daunting. We gathered industry pros to give the top mistakes to avoid.

When it comes to acquiring knives, the informed buyer is most often the satisfied buyer when the transaction is complete. So in the spirit of friendly advice, BLADE® has enlisted the help of several knife industry pros to offer a few words on making the most of the knife-buying experience—or to put it another way, 11 mistakes to avoid when buying a knife.

Don’t Deal With Questionable Sellers

“A lot of it revolves around reputation,” said custom knife purveyor and collector Paul Farina of Farina Fine Arts. “Human beings can be different, but 80 to 90 percent of the people you meet out there are great. In the knife world, many of them will give you a refund if you aren’t happy.”

Dave Harvey of Nordic Knives echoed that sentiment. “Honest sellers are not hard to find, thankfully,” he said. “Look for those with years of experience. Generally speaking, dishonest sellers will not be in the business very long.”

Along the same lines, Daniel O’Malley of bladegallery.com cautions folks interested in buying online. “If purchasing online, make sure you are buying from a company that has been around a while,” he offered. “There are a lot of fraudulent websites out there these days—often ones that are trying to appear to be a well-known website. One dead giveaway that you may be on a fake purveyor website is if the prices are too good to be true. Unfortunately, you are unlikely to find a legitimate site selling knives for half the price of other legitimate sites.”

Don’t Buy Knives On Pictures Alone

“In most cases today, knives will be purchased online, and therefore you may have to judge the knife by photographs and listed descriptions,” O’Malley advised. “Since the value of the knife is greatly affected by small scuffs and scratches, it is important that the photos are clear enough that any imperfections will be noticeable.”

Along the same track, Harvey noted, “Pictures are great, but they never fully substitute for being able to see and hold a knife in person. Make sure you buy from someone or a dealer with a 100-percent-return guarantee. If you are not satisfied with your purchase, you should be able to return it in a reasonable period of time.”

Don’t Buy Knives On Steel Only

“I never talk to people too much about a particular blade steel,” commented Dave Ellis of Exquisite Knives. “I usually discuss with clients how the complete knife was made, how it was fashioned, and that is more important, I think. Someone may be enamored with a certain type of steel, but that is rare with my clientele and only a consideration in talking about the whole knife.”

Harvey reckons that few knife buyers take the “blade-steel-first” approach. “At least I would hope not,” he asserted. Farina added, “There are a few exotic blade steels out there right now, and these may be sought after just because they’re exotic. Also, some steels have been discontinued and knives with those steels may be selling because of the rarity.”

Taking the entire knife into account is the best way to reinforce a purchasing decision, according to O’Malley. “Knowing the stats on the knife is important,” he reasoned. “We want to know where it was made, who made it, in what country it was made, and what materials they used. That said, judging a knife by just the blade materials used ignores fit and finish as well as heat treatment quality. In some cases the identical steel at the identical Rockwell hardness can still have tremendously different edge holding. In fact, over the years I have found that the quality of heat treatment is perhaps even more important than the steel used.”

Don’t Buy Knives On The Handle Comfort

“Getting a knife in hand and seeing what it feels like is ideal, though sometimes not possible if you are purchasing from far away,” O’Malley related. “I often advise potential buyers that even if they are holding the best knife in the world, if they don’t like the way it feels it isn’t the best knife for them. That said, some buyers feel a knife is comfortable just because it is familiar—similar to their last knife. They may have gotten used to the last knife and like the way it feels, but a different feel might actually be better, that is, a more ergonomic handle or lighter design. Sometimes it takes using the knife for a while before you know how you really feel about it.”

Don’t Adopt A Herd Mentality

“There are trends out there, but because I’m older and been around the art knife world so long, I’ve thought about the places to put my money,” Farina commented. “If you’re looking at an up-and-comer in knifemaking, check their quality, find out who taught them. That is how I get introduced to them. If they have been taught by an experienced maker, you can tell the quality, and the price may reflect in less money with younger guys.”

From the perspective of “hot styles,” Harvey remarked, “I don’t object to those who want to buy the ‘hot’ knives as long as they are styles and makers that they enjoy and collect. Buyers should always beware of ‘hot’ knife prices and not fall for overpricing.”

“What’s currently ‘hot’ isn’t always best,” O’Malley commented. “The knife industry develops relatively slowly and though each year we see new miracle steels come out, they often lose popularity after a year or two because they may not have panned out. Tried and tested steels like S35VN, Takefu SG2, 52100 and more are great benchmarks to test against.”

Don’t Overlook Makers By Name

Ellis looks long-term and sees intrinsic value in the known commodities. “I recommend the blue-chip makers,” he declared. “Instead of buying 10 knives you can afford, save up and buy that one Loveless. This year I’ve sold 14 Lovelesses and the pricing has not gone crazy. So, an entry level $5,000 knife is not so ‘out there’ for someone.”

According to Harvey, most big-name makers have an established collector following, which typically relates to a lasting market for their knives down the road. However, O’Malley points out the benefits of considering numerous makers.

“The knife industry is full of tiny workshops that are doing the best work in the industry,” he noted. “While there are also some great big-name makers, these smaller shops are more likely to provide more bang for your buck. Additionally, in many cases, small workshops may be putting more attention toward quality of heat treatment, which can result in much higher performance.”

Don’t Overrate The Investment Factor

“Buying for investment is something I love because of the fact I can make money on knives,” Farina explained, “but this is not a blue-chip investment stock. So do it for the passion and love of the product. However, if the goal is only for investment, then be very structured. Listen to an adviser. I had a customer come to me after spending a lot of money in four years. He wanted to sell and make 20 percent profit on all the knives [he had bought]. Maybe that would happen on some stuff, but it is a bit unrealistic.”

O’Malley added, “Knives can be a great investment. Over the years, I have seen many knives increase dramatically in price, though certainly there are some that hold their price and even some that go down. Picking the right knives for investment does take a time commitment. You need to research and know the maker and their work. How does the knife fit in the range of knives that maker creates? Will the materials hold up over time? Where is the maker in his or her career? Taking all this into account, it is possible to collect knives as a great investment, though keep in mind that even with the best research not every investment will work out.”

For Harvey, the investment path requires some preparation. “Smart buyers can and do successfully invest in certain knives,” he said. “This does require a lot of knowledge and patience, as you generally won’t see significant increases in value in the short term. For most buyers, I suggest buying what you like and enjoy for your collection, not expecting a large return for it upon sale.”

Don’t Exceed Your Knife Buying Budget

Ellis provides sound wisdom on auction bidding. “Set a price at the auction and don’t go over the limit and find yourself suddenly paying a lot more than you wanted to pay. I remember a particular Jurgen Steinau fixed-blade knife a few years ago when an overseas bidder and a guy from the Bay Area were in there. The knife went for $110,000,” he noted. “People were in there butting heads and then it became an ego thing. Also, don’t buy with an eye toward flipping the knife. Avoid bid ups like the plague.”

“Auction sites tend to have horrible photos, making it impossible to ascertain what a knife is really like—and what it is worth. Since fit and finish as well as condition are so important to value, figuring out what to bid can be near impossible. Additionally,” O’Malley opined, “auctions can be a way to end up paying much higher than a direct-from-maker price.”

Don’t Discount Second Opinions

“Second opinions are nice and not too hard to get on many knives,” Harvey pointed out. “There are online forums and other social media outlets where collectors share information on many makers and knives.” Take advantage, then, of the availability of information but consider the source always.

“Knives are pretty personal,” O’Malley observed. “What works for you might not work for your buddy. It’s always fun to walk around a show with someone so that you can bounce ideas off each other, but at the end of the day, buying what you like is probably most important.”

Don’t Buy Knives Under Duress

Never feel pressured to make a knife purchase. Don’t always accept the line that the knife you are considering could be gone in the next few minutes. Take a deep breath and make the most informed decision possible in the current environment. If you don’t feel totally positive, walk away.

“Many knives are literally one in the world,” O’Malley said. “This means that if you don’t buy it, there is a chance that it will be gone. Over the years, I’ve found a good way to evaluate is to ask yourself, ‘If this knife sells to someone else, in three to five weeks will I be frustrated and still want to purchase it?’ If the answer is no, you probably didn’t need to purchase the knife. There will always be others. There are, however, a few knives that I didn’t buy that even years later I wish I had purchased. Figuring out if this is one of those knives lets you know to buy it before someone else does. Any big collector has had a few knives they didn’t purchase quickly enough that they still regret not purchasing today.”

Don’t Always Discount Deposits

“If a maker requires a deposit, he or she must be a good accountant,” Farina related. “Some are not businessmen. They are artists and machinists. So, it’s about reputation and feeling good about the maker you are working with.”

Trust is a big factor across the board. “Paying for a knife before it is completed can be complicated,” O’Malley maintained. “A well-regarded maker once summed up the problem: ‘It’s very hard to work on a knife that’s already paid for.’ That said, collectors often commit to a purchase, have a knife made, and don’t complete the purchase or just ghost [stop communicating with] the seller. For this reason, I feel it is reasonable to pay a relatively minimal deposit, 10 to 20 percent of the cost of the knife, when purchasing directly from the maker. If working through a purveyor and having a knife made, it isn’t unusual to have to pay the full amount up front since the purveyor is committing to the purchase for you.”

Stay Informed

Advice is free, for sure, but it comes from the voices of experience. When buying a knife, it pays to listen to those already engaging in the process. Of course, every situation is a bit different. There are always additional considerations. The bottom line is to approach a knife purchase on an informed basis. That translates into a confident buy!
